The size of Bethany is approximately 9.4 square kilometres. There are 2 parks, covering nearly 1.7% of the total area. The population of Bethany in 2016 was 151 people. By 2021 the population was 146 showing a population decline of 3.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bethany is 60-69 years. Households in Bethany are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bethany work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 85.70% of the homes in Bethany were owner-occupied compared with 82.30% in 2016.
